首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

liferay spring mvc表单为空

Liferay是一个开源的企业级门户平台,它提供了一套完整的解决方案,用于构建和管理企业门户、内容管理系统和协作平台。Spring MVC是一个基于Java的Web应用程序框架,它提供了一种模型-视图-控制器的架构,用于开发灵活、可扩展的Web应用程序。表单为空的情况可能有多种原因,下面是一些可能的原因和解决方案:

  1. 前端问题:检查前端页面中的表单元素是否正确定义和命名,确保表单元素的name属性与后端代码中的参数名一致。
  2. 后端问题:检查后端代码中的表单处理逻辑,确保正确地接收和处理表单数据。可以使用Spring MVC的表单绑定功能,将表单数据绑定到Java对象中。
  3. 数据库问题:如果表单数据需要存储到数据库中,确保数据库连接正常,表结构与代码中的实体类一致,并且正确地执行数据库操作。
  4. 表单验证问题:如果表单中存在验证规则,确保验证规则正确并且没有阻止表单提交。可以使用Spring MVC的表单验证功能,对表单数据进行验证。
  5. 日志调试:在代码中添加日志输出,可以帮助定位问题所在。可以使用Spring MVC的日志功能,输出相关的调试信息。

对于Liferay和Spring MVC的具体使用和更多细节,你可以参考以下腾讯云的相关产品和文档:

  1. Liferay相关产品:腾讯云并没有提供Liferay相关的产品,但你可以自行搭建Liferay环境,参考Liferay官方文档:Liferay官方文档
  2. Spring MVC相关产品:腾讯云提供了云服务器、容器服务、云数据库等产品,可以用于部署和运行Spring MVC应用。你可以参考腾讯云的产品文档了解更多信息:腾讯云产品文档

希望以上信息能对你有所帮助,如果你有其他问题,欢迎继续提问。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spring MVC 学习总结(九)——Spring MVC实现RESTful与JSON(Spring MVC前端提供服务)

很多时候前端都需要调用后台服务实现交互功能,常见的数据交换格式多是JSON或XML,这里主要讲解Spring MVC前端提供JSON格式的数据并实现与前台交互。...配置文件 上一种方法比较麻烦,如果项目中有许多action则每一个都要添加,可以通过Spring配置统一指定 <mvc:message-converters...该示例基于第8章的示例,请先熟悉第8章的内容《Spring MVC 学习总结(八)——Spring MVC概要与环境配置(IDEA+Maven+Tomcat7+JDK8、示例与视频)》 1.7.1、创建数据库与表...4.0之前的版本,Spring MVC的组件都使用@Controller来标识当前类是一个控制器servlet。...a)、请使用MySQL数据库创建库与表(CarSystem) b)、使用Spring MVC定义5个RESTful服务,注意路径格式,先用fiddler测试通过。

2.1K80

如何在 Spring MVC 中处理表单提交

如何在 Spring MVC 中处理表单提交 摘要 嗨,我是猫头虎博主。在本篇博文中,我们将探讨在Spring MVC框架中处理表单提交的方法。...表单提交是Web开发中常见的需求,它允许用户通过网页表单向服务器发送数据。Spring MVC通过提供强大的数据绑定和验证功能,使得处理表单提交变得简单而高效。...Spring MVC作为一个强大的Web开发框架,提供了一套简洁而强大的机制来处理表单提交。...Spring MVC 中的表单处理 配置控制器 在Spring MVC中,我们通常会创建一个控制器来处理表单提交。控制器中的方法会接收用户输入的数据,进行必要的处理,并返回结果。...这些基本知识和技能为我们提供了在Spring MVC中构建交互式Web应用程序的基础。希望这篇文章能为你在Spring MVC中处理表单提交提供有用的指导和帮助。

14010

Spring 4 MVC 表单校验资源处理(带源码)

【本系列其他教程正在陆续翻译中,点击分类:spring 4 mvc 进行查看】 【翻译 by 明明如月 QQ 605283073】 上一篇:Spring 4 MVC HelloWorld 纯注解方式...(带源码) 下一篇文章:Spring 4 MVC 视图解析器(XML JSON PDF等) 纯注解 #项目下载地址:http://websystique.com/?...表单标签( Spring Form Tags),表单验证使用JSR-303验证注解( JSR-303 validation annotations), hibernate-validators,使用 ...newRegistration 带有@RequestMethod.GET 处理默认的Get请求, 在模型中添加了student对象表单提供数据,。...通过此配置spring来扫描bean viewResolver 配置视图解析器解析到对应的视图.addResourceHandlers 方法页面所需的静态资源如resources.

45210

Django model.py表单设置默认值允许的操作

blank=True 默认值blank=Flase,表示默认不允许, blank=True admin级别可以为 null=True 默认值null=Flase,表示默认不允许...2.blank 如果blank=True,则允许字段。默认为False。 需要注意的是,这不同于null,null纯粹是与数据库相关的。...而blank是与表单验证相关,如果一个字段有blank=True,表单验证将允许输入一个值,反之blank=False,该字段将必须是有值的。...在这种情况下,null=True需要避免在使用值保存多个对象时出现唯一的约束违规。...以上这篇Django model.py表单设置默认值允许的操作就是小编分享给大家的全部内容了,希望能给大家一个参考。

6K20

两个原因导致Spring @Autowired注入的组件

原文作者:Steve Claridge   原文链接:https://www.moreofless.co.uk/spring-mvc-java-autowired-component-null-repository-service...大家遇到的一个常见错误是,当自动装配一个类,尝试调用该类的方法时,发现该类的实例null而导致指针异常。那么,为什么Spring没有自动注入类呢?...好吧,IoC就像是街上的帅小伙子一样,如果你使用的是Spring(自动注入),则需要一直使用它。...因此,如果你忘记注解一个类,则该类将不能自动注入,当你尝试使用它时,将得到一个的实例,从而导致NullPointerException。...否则,自动注入将导致实例: public class MyService { public void doStuff() { } } 这样的是没有问题的: @Service public

6.9K30

——表单和数据校验(四)

——表单和数据校验(四) 表单数据绑定 Spring MVC提供了一种方便的机制来将表单数据绑定到JavaBean对象上,以便进行验证和处理。...表单数据绑定是Spring MVC框架中一种非常重要的机制,它允许开发者将HTTP请求中的表单数据自动绑定到JavaBean对象上,并进行验证和处理。...下面我们将深入探讨Spring MVC表单数据绑定的核心概念和相应Java代码示例。 1....只有深入理解表单数据绑定的概念,并熟练掌握相应的Java代码技巧,才能够在实际开发中灵活运用Spring MVC 数据校验 Spring MVC还提供了一种简单的机制来验证表单数据。...例如,@NotNull注解用于验证name属性是否;@Email注解用于验证email属性是否符合Email格式;@Size注解用于验证password属性的长度是否在[min, max]范围内。

8010

SpringMVC入门与数据绑定

SpringMVC与数据绑定 一.Spring MVC初体验 1.Spring MVC 介绍 2.Spring MVC简介 3.Spring 5.X 的版本变化 4.Spring MVC环境配置 IDEA...环境下创建Maven WebApp Spring MVC的环境配置 二.Spring MVC数据绑定 1.URL Mapping(URL映射) 2.Controller方法参数接收请求参数 3.接收表单复合数据...4.Spring MVC环境配置 IDEA环境下创建Maven WebApp 创建一个的Maven项目,项目名字first-springtime,然后进行如下配置: 先添加Web模块(点加号前要先选中模块...利用@RequestParam参数设置默认值。使用Map对象接收请求参数及注意事项。 下面通过代码学习: 下面是前端html表单的代码: <!...了,当表单的name项填入参数时,就会默认值haiexijun。

95820

Spring MVC 的请求映射与参数

String 变量 = request.getParameter("参数名");  如果获取的是 ID 值,或者是日期,还要进行非判断和类型转换,倘若一次获取很多表单(form)字段,代码将会冗长。...在 Spring MVC 中,我们可以在控制器方法中直接获取用户提交的请求参数,只要方法参数的名字和请求参数的名字相同即可,Sprig MVC 还会自动对参数作相应的类型转换。 ...于是 Spring MVC 中的控制器方法还有第三个功能,就是我们传入所需要的 Servlet API,无论是 request、response、session、application 等等,只要你想要...int 是原生类型参数,原生类型不能放入 null 值,因此当请求参数时,Spring MVC 无法我们设置 int 类型的方法参数!...MVC 允许我们用对象去一口气接收表单提交上来的多个参数,默认只要“对象的属性名”与“表单元素的 name 名称”一致就行。

1.4K20
领券